Ningbo-Zhoushan port adds container berth

Photo: Ningbo-Zhoushan Ningbo_Zhoushan_new_berth.jpg
Ningbo-Zhoushan port is bringing a new large-size container berth at Meishan container terminal into operation.

The container berth No.9, located at Meishan port area, is designed to accommodate 150,000 tonnes-class containerships.

In 2021, Meishan port area posted a container throughput of 6.68m teu, accounting for almost 20% of the total container handling volume of Ningbo-Zhoushan port. Container volume at Meishan port area exceeded 811,000teu in May, an increase of 31.1% year-on-year, hitting a new single-month high. 

Opening up of No.9 berth could shorten berthing time for domestic vessels, which will be used for international ships soon after, said the port operator. 

The No.6-No.10 berth projects at Meishan port will be constructed into the top-tier container terminals domestically, acting a key role for inland and foreign trading cargo transportation, especially for Yangtze river delta.
